国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Java > 正文

Java編程中使用throw關鍵字拋出異常的用法簡介

2019-11-26 14:51:19
字體:
來源:轉載
供稿:網友

throw拋出異常的方式比較直接:

if(age < 0){throw new MyException("年齡不能為負數!");}

來看一個例子:

package Test;  public class Test2 {   public static void main(String[] args) {     String s = "abc";      if(s.equals("abc")) {        throw new NumberFormatException();     } else {        System.out.println(s);      }    }  }

運行結果如下:

20151112173833696.png (651×179)


java中可以對一個方法在定義時就進行異常的聲明,而后在實現時可以利用throw具體的拋出異常。

ppublic class Shoot {  創建類 static void pop() throws NegativeArraySizeException { //定義方法并拋出NegativeArraySizeException異常 int [] arr = new int[-3];//創建數組} public static void main(String[] args) {//主方法try {  pop(); //調用pop()方法 } catch (NegativeArraySizeException e) { System.out.println("pop()方法拋出的異常");//輸出異常信息}}}


發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 安达市| 邳州市| 靖安县| 新乡县| 台北市| 夏河县| 旬邑县| 秀山| 平和县| 喀什市| 本溪| 三亚市| 平远县| 鹤壁市| 五大连池市| 大关县| 古浪县| 汨罗市| 循化| 广西| 普定县| 平顶山市| 长春市| 嘉义市| 屯留县| 曲阜市| 健康| 三明市| 大渡口区| 偏关县| 嘉荫县| 婺源县| 萝北县| 馆陶县| 碌曲县| 鄂尔多斯市| 岢岚县| 嵊泗县| 玉山县| 璧山县| 获嘉县|